Actress Chamok dresses up as Khaleda Zia, drawing praise from netizens

Actress, model and vlogger Rukaiya Jahan Chamok has drawn attention after portraying former prime minister and BNP Chairperson Begum Khaleda Zia. 

In a new episode of her vlog series, the actress focused on the life of the late former head of government and appeared before the camera dressed as Khaleda Zia. Her portrayal has drawn widespread praise from netizens.

Recently, the actress released the 19th episode of the second season of her vlog series, Discovering Bangladesh with Chamok, on her Facebook page. Titled Begum Khaleda Zia, the video’s caption described it as the story of Bangladesh’s first female prime minister, portraying her as the “Mother of Democracy” and an uncompromising leader in the country’s political history.

Filmed at Zia Udyan in Dhaka and in a studio, the video shows Chamok wearing a light-coloured printed sari, a pearl necklace and sunglasses-an appearance that closely resembles Khaleda Zia’s familiar look.

After the video was published, social media was flooded with comments from netizens. Many praised Chamok for her meticulous styling and natural presentation. One netizen wrote, “Chamok is truly a talented artist. She looks exactly like Khaleda Zia.” Some others said it was the first time someone had portrayed her so beautifully. Another commenter said that for a moment, while watching the video, it felt as though Khaleda Zia herself had appeared.

Earlier this year, Chamok also made headlines after purchasing a BNP nomination form to contest for a reserved women’s parliamentary seat from a constituency in Kushtia. At the time, she announced that she had formally joined the party.

Rukaiya Jahan Chamok entered the showbiz industry in 2017 after becoming the runner-up in the Miss World Bangladesh competition. After a three-year break, she began acting on television in 2020. She quickly gained popularity through her performances in popular dramas and web series such as Haider, House No. 96, Mohanagar, Sada Private, Osomapto and Viral Husband. She is currently also active in vlogging.
